What Could Be The Reason For Recurring Tiny Bumps In Back Of Throat And Feeling Of Hair In Throat?

I have tiny bumps in the back of my throat that come and go away and the feeling of having hair in my throat. I went to the doctor and they gave me antibiotics but it didn't relief my symptoms. Zyrtec helped but they came back. Can you tell me what can it be?

ENT Specialist 's  Response
hello, it seems that the lymph glands on the back of your throat keep getting infected. that is why you keep feeling them. i do'nt think you should worry, just keep good oral hygiene and use a mouth gargle like chlorhexidine for 7 days, three times daily.
